Dale's Groundsman sanctioned and suspended. on 17:27 - Oct 19 with 4422 viewsRodingdale

Dale's Groundsman sanctioned and suspended. on 17:01 - Oct 19 by nordenblue

What else do you think the club should have done,prior to all this coming out?


Suspend him immediately following the allegations, carry out internal investigation, in line with disciplinary policy. Action accordingly in line with discipline policy. In these circumstances if the complaint was upheld a range of options are available- similar to those set out by the FA. Frankly given what’s been reported by the complainant supported by witnesses- if an internal investigation found no case, I’d be very concerned. This is an HR matter, GD should be nowhere near it - apart from instructing Comms to issue a statement condemning racism and reiterating the club’s commitment to kick it out.
